摘要
对毫米波器件在惰性气体保护下的接触反应钎焊进行了研究。分析了影响钎焊质量的工艺因素及应采取的措施。运用所研制的工艺,可以保证毫米波器件的各项精度指标,并达到电气性能的要求。
Contact reaction brazing(CRB) for milimetre waveguide in inert atmosphere has been investigated. In view of the joining precision and the feature of CRB, the technology factors affecting brazing quality were analysed and effective measures were adopted. By using the technical parameter determined in this paper, brazed joint will meet the needs of design.
